T. Kalaiselvan, Advocate (Advocate)     06 March 2014

U/s 205 Cr.P.C. magistrate may dispose with the personal attendance of the accused, if he sees reason so to do, and permit him to appear by his pleader. However, in his discretion, the magistrate, at any stage of the proceedings, direct the personal attendance of the accused, and if necessary enforce such attendance in the manner as prescribed in law.
